A forfeiture hearing is being held Thursday in Boston Federal Court on the U.S. Attorney's efforts to seize $1.38 million dollars in assets from former Dartmouth Select Board member John George.

George was found guilty in April of embezzling money from the Southeast Regional Transit Authority, while serving as President of the Union Street Bus Company.

The prosecution claimed he stole more than a $500,000 in labor, goods and other services for the betterment of his Dartmouth farm.

George has been sentenced to nearly six months in prison and must pay restitution of $688,000. He begins serving his prison term on September 23rd.

George's assets have been valued at $2.96 million, mainly is Slocum Road farm and his residence.
